Fresh Paint, Microsoft’s popular art app, now works on more Windows Phones



Fresh Paint, Microsoft’s popular free art app first released on the phone last month, has just been updated to support Windows Phone 8 models with 512MB of RAM. Grab it here.

In the weeks since its Windows Phone 8 debut, the app has already racked up hundreds of 4- and 5-star reviews. And it’s not hard to understand why: With Fresh Paint, you can make original works of art, or turn your photos into beautiful paintings with just a few taps. Use the Lens feature to get a live preview of your photo through various filters, like Sketch and Oil. When you’re painting something original, Fresh Paint lets you custom mix colors, choose different brushes, and adjust your brush size as you need to.
